    Quote The crane operator only survived the Vauxhall helicopter crash because he was running late and had not reached his cabin when the aircraft came down, a lorry driver said.

    Paul Robinson, 42, said the man would have been "wiped out" if he had been on time this morning.

    Instead, he was still climbing up the crane's shaft when disaster struck.

    Site workers said the man, who has not been identified, had never been late before.

    He is understood to have been held up while dropping his children at school.

    Yes This is true,
    However, it has emerged that back in October 2012 a report was filed by A Local Resident to the Air Authority & or Local Council that only One light was visible and furthermore the same light was not working properly??

    I think the reports that are out now, seem to have a bit more information in them.
    We can now see it was not a black helicopter, the pilot was the only person on board,
    The pilot was traveling from Surrey to Elstree but diverted due to bad weather.
    Many helicopters follow the Thames as a flight route through the city. This helicopter appeared to be flying farther south than usual,

    No cause has yet been given for the crash, but visibility was poor in London on Wednesday morning, with fog and a very low cloud ceiling.
